Поделиться через


PowerPoint.Interfaces.ShapeFontLoadOptions interface

Представляет атрибуты шрифта, такие как имя шрифта, размер шрифта и цвет, для объекта TextRange фигуры.

Комментарии

[ Набор API: PowerPointApi 1.4 ]

Свойства

$all

Указание $all для параметров загрузки загружает все скалярные свойства (например,Range.address ), но не свойства навигации (например, Range.format.fill.color).

allCaps

Указывает, задано ли в тексте значение атрибута TextRangeAll Caps , в котором строчные буквы отображаются как прописные буквы. Возможны следующие значения.

  • true : весь текст имеет атрибут All Caps .

  • false : ни один из текста не имеет атрибута All Caps.

  • null : некоторые, но не все тексты имеют атрибут All Caps .

bold

Указывает, имеет ли текст в полужирном TextRange шрифте. Возможны следующие значения.

  • true : весь текст выделен полужирным шрифтом.

  • false : текст не выделен полужирным шрифтом.

  • null : возвращается, если некоторые( но не все) текста выделены полужирным шрифтом.

color

Задает представление цвета текста в коде HTML (например, "#FF0000" представляет красный цвет). Возвращает значение null , TextRange если содержит фрагменты текста с разными цветами.

doubleStrikethrough

Указывает, задано ли для текста в TextRange атрибуте Double strikethrough . Возможны следующие значения.

  • true : весь текст имеет атрибут Double strikethrough .

  • false : ни один из текста не имеет атрибута Double strikethrough .

  • null : возвращается, если некоторые (но не все) текста имеют атрибут Double strikethrough .

italic

Указывает, задано ли для текста в TextRange курсиве. Возможны следующие значения.

  • true : весь текст курсивом.

  • false : ни один текст не курсивирован.

  • null : возвращается, если некоторые( но не все) текста курсивом.

name

Указывает имя шрифта (например, "Calibri"). Если текст является сложным или восточноазиатским языком, это соответствующее имя шрифта; в противном случае это латинское имя шрифта. Возвращает значение null , TextRange если содержит фрагменты текста с разными именами шрифтов.

size

Задает размер шрифта в точках (например, 11). Возвращает значение null , TextRange если объект содержит фрагменты текста с разными размерами шрифта.

smallCaps

Указывает, задано ли в тексте значение атрибута TextRangeSmall Caps , в котором строчные буквы отображаются как небольшие прописные буквы. Возможны следующие значения.

  • true : весь текст имеет атрибут Small Caps .

  • false : ни в одном тексте нет атрибута Small Caps .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Small Caps .

strikethrough

Указывает, задано ли для текста в объекте TextRange использование атрибута Strikethrough . Возможны следующие значения.

  • true : весь текст содержит атрибут Strikethrough .

  • false : ни в одном тексте нет атрибута Strikethrough .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Strikethrough .

subscript

Указывает, задано ли для текста в TextRange атрибуте Subscript . Возможны следующие значения.

  • true : весь текст содержит атрибут Subscript .

  • false : ни в одном тексте нет атрибута Subscript .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Subscript .

superscript

Указывает надстрочный индекс шрифта. Возвращает значение null , TextRange если содержит как надстрочные, так и нестрочные текстовые фрагменты.

underline

Указывает тип подчеркивания, примененного к шрифту. Возвращает значение null , TextRange если объект содержит фрагменты текста с разными стилями подчеркивания. Дополнительные сведения см. в разделе PowerPoint.ShapeFontUnderlineStyle .

Сведения о свойстве

$all

Указание $all для параметров загрузки загружает все скалярные свойства (например,Range.address ), но не свойства навигации (например, Range.format.fill.color).

$all?: boolean;

Значение свойства

boolean

allCaps

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ает, задано ли в тексте значение атрибута TextRangeAll Caps , в котором строчные буквы отображаются как прописные буквы. Возможны следующие значения.

  • true : весь текст имеет атрибут All Caps .

  • false : ни один из текста не имеет атрибута All Caps.

  • null : некоторые, но не все тексты имеют атрибут All Caps .

allCaps?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

bold

Указывает, имеет ли текст в полужирном TextRange шрифте. Возможны следующие значения.

  • true : весь текст выделен полужирным шрифтом.

  • false : текст не выделен полужирным шрифтом.

  • null : возвращается, если некоторые( но не все) текста выделены полужирным шрифтом.

bold?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]

color

Задает представление цвета текста в коде HTML (например, "#FF0000" представляет красный цвет). Возвращает значение null , TextRange если содержит фрагменты текста с разными цветами.

color?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]

doubleStrikethrough

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ает, задано ли для текста в TextRange атрибуте Double strikethrough . Возможны следующие значения.

  • true : весь текст имеет атрибут Double strikethrough .

  • false : ни один из текста не имеет атрибута Double strikethrough .

  • null : возвращается, если некоторые (но не все) текста имеют атрибут Double strikethrough .

doubleStrikethrough?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

italic

Указывает, задано ли для текста в TextRange курсиве. Возможны следующие значения.

  • true : весь текст курсивом.

  • false : ни один текст не курсивирован.

  • null : возвращается, если некоторые( но не все) текста курсивом.

italic?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]

name

Указывает имя шрифта (например, "Calibri"). Если текст является сложным или восточноазиатским языком, это соответствующее имя шрифта; в противном случае это латинское имя шрифта. Возвращает значение null , TextRange если содержит фрагменты текста с разными именами шрифтов.

name?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]

size

Задает размер шрифта в точках (например, 11). Возвращает значение null , TextRange если объект содержит фрагменты текста с разными размерами шрифта.

size?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]

smallCaps

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ает, задано ли в тексте значение атрибута TextRangeSmall Caps , в котором строчные буквы отображаются как небольшие прописные буквы. Возможны следующие значения.

  • true : весь текст имеет атрибут Small Caps .

  • false : ни в одном тексте нет атрибута Small Caps .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Small Caps .

smallCaps?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

strikethrough

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ает, задано ли для текста в объекте TextRange использование атрибута Strikethrough . Возможны следующие значения.

  • true : весь текст содержит атрибут Strikethrough .

  • false : ни в одном тексте нет атрибута Strikethrough .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Strikethrough .

strikethrough?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

subscript

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ает, задано ли для текста в TextRange атрибуте Subscript . Возможны следующие значения.

  • true : весь текст содержит атрибут Subscript .

  • false : ни в одном тексте нет атрибута Subscript .

  • null : возвращается, если некоторые ( но не все) текста имеют атрибут Subscript .

subscript?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

superscript

Примечание

Этот API предоставляется в качестве предварительной версии для разработчиков и может быть изменен на основе полученных нами отзывов. Не используйте этот API в рабочей среде.

Указывает надстрочный индекс шрифта. Возвращает значение null , TextRange если содержит как надстрочные, так и нестрочные текстовые фрагменты.

superscript?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i BETA (ТОЛЬКО ПРЕДВАРИТЕЛЬНАЯ ВЕРСИЯ) ]

underline

Указывает тип подчеркивания, примененного к шрифту. Возвращает значение null , TextRange если объект содержит фрагменты текста с разными стилями подчеркивания. Дополнительные сведения см. в разделе PowerPoint.ShapeFontUnderlineStyle .

underline?: boolean;

Значение свойства

boolean

Комментарии

[ Набор API: PowerPointApi 1.4 ]